Call for Proposals

The VIII World Congress of the International Council for Central and East European Studies will take place in Stockholm, Sweden, on 26-31 July 2010. The Swedish Society for the Study of Russia, Central and Eastern Europe and Central Asia invites all interested scholars to submit proposals for panels, papers and round-table discussions. These proposals should reflect the results of new research in the study of developments in the cultural, political, social and economic processes underway in Central and Eastern Europe and the former Soviet Union.

2010 marks the 25th anniversary of Mikhail Gorbachev's appointment to the position of General Secretary of the Communist Party of the Soviet Union, and the Congress therefore considers it to be an opportune time to revisit his policies of glasnost and perestroika. Of special interest for the Congress are the cultural transformations that occur at times of intense political and economic change. At the same time, the present international situation poses new challenges, and the Congress seeks to organize a wide scholarly discussion of these developments. The processes of European integration and wider cooperation across Eurasia not only impact upon geographical spaces but also leave their mark upon cultural spaces. These processes make communication between languages, histories, religions, traditions, legacies and memories more complex. 
Humanities and social science scholars are therefore invited to reflect on how local cultural contexts react to, engage in, or resist globalization.
